Defect #1: Fuel System, Other Malfunction (MFR Campaign: )
NHTSA ID: 19V260000 | MFR Campaign Number:
Posted on: 2019-04-03
Description
Labrie Enviroquip Group (Labrie Enviroquip) is recalling certain 2017-2018 Automizer and Expert compressed natural gas (CNG) -powered refuse trucks. The CNG tanks are equipped with Luxfer valves recalled under 18E-111. If the valve knob is turned more than one turn, the valve's snap ring may fail and the valve stem may forcibly eject from the valve body.
Consequence
The forcible ejection of the stem may increase the risk of injury to those nearby. Additionally, the unintended release of CNG can increase the risk of a fire.
Corrective Action
Labrie Enviroquip will notify owners, and Luxfer will provide an upgrade kit for the valves which doubles the snap ring strength, free of charge. The recall began June 17, 2019. Owners may contact Labrie Enviroquip customer service at
